Qualifications
•Have valid driver’s license, CDL and/or medical certificate as required for the vehicle being operated.
•Must be able to hear, speak and see with ability of walking five or more miles a day, if necessary, over different types of terrain (i.e. rural transmission lines). Must be able to endure extreme weather conditions.
•Must be able to learn, follow, and adhere to the specifications for tree trimming as set by the utility company in the area where work is to be done.
•Must be able to effectively communicate to customers the necessary line clearance to be done on their property.
•Must be able to effectively communicate with other work coordinators, crew leaders, and General Foreman about work that is planned.
•Must be able to interpret a utility circuit map.
•Must have effective written communication skills in dealing with customers, utility company personnel, and tree trimming crews.
•Must be able to identify tree species which may vary from area to area.
•Must obtain and maintain CPR and First Aid cards.
•Must be able to obtain and maintain Herbicide Certification and licensing as required by Lewis Tree Service policy and local, state, and federal laws.
Nature Of Duties
•Approaches utility customers on a daily basis to assess and discuss line clearance on the customer's property. This is usually done by walking door-to-door along an assigned circuit.
•Leaves line clearance notification cards at those properties where a customer cannot be reached.
•Obtains permission for Lewis Tree Service tree trimming crews to do necessary line clearance work on customer's property.
•Interprets proper form to be used for customer contact based on utility and the nature of the work to be done.
•Communicates to utility company any limitations or refusals on line clearance work that may arise while planning the work to be done.
•Follow-ups on customer questions and concerns, normally by phone.
•Contacts local land assessment offices, as necessary, to locate property owners.
•Helps enforce job safety.
•Sprays brush and stumps; makes proper application of spray chemicals to prevent damage to desirable vegetation.
•Performs other related work as assigned.
